Bulldogs Conclude Play in Georgia Tech Invitational

September 23, 2007 | General

ATLANTA---Junior Monika Dancevic of the Georgia women’s tennis team provided the lone singles win Sunday as the Bulldogs closed out play in the Georgia Tech Invitational.

Dancevic defeated Georgia Tech’s Whitney McCray handily in straight sets, 6-1, 6-3. Kelley Hyndman forced No. 5 Kristi Miller to three sets, but eventually succumbed to the All-American, 7-5, 2-6, 6-0. Naoko Ueshima, Adrienne Elsberry and Cameron Ellis all dropped straight-sets contests to their Georgia Tech opponents on the day.

One Georgia duo also earned a victory as Ueshima and Ellis teamed up to hand Florida State’s Lauren Macfarlane and Jessica Wente an 8-3 loss.

The team’s next tournament will be in Bloomington, Ind., in the Hoosier Classic on Oct. 5-7.
